JANTAR MANTAR



The Jantar Mantar is a collection of architectural astronomical instruments on an massive scale, built by Jai Singh II at his then new capital of Jaipur between 1727 and 1733. The observatory consists of fourteen major geometric devices for measuring time, predicting eclipses, tracking stars in their orbits, ascertaining the declinations of planets, and determining the celestial altitudes.
